What Blu-ray Discs Are You Getting on September 28, 2010?
New Releases for September 28, 2010:
- The Airborne Toxic Event: All I Ever Wanted - Live from The Walt Disney Concert
- Battle 360°: The Complete Season One
- Bear (2010)
- Coco Chanel & Igor Stravinsky
- Eden of the East: The Complete Series
- Frozen
- Get Him to the Greek
- Good
- Iron Bodyguard: The Shaw Brothers Kung-Fu Collection
- Iron Man 2
- Iron Man 2 (Two BDs+DVD+DC Combo)
- The Killer Inside Me
- King Kong (1933 – BD Digibook)
- Merry Christmas, Mr. Lawrence: The Criterion Collection
- Nostradamus: 2012
- Patton 360°: The Complete Season One
- Prey (2007)
- The Private Eyes
- Rock & Rule
- Suck
- Superman/Batman: Apocalypse
- The Thin Red Line: The Criterion Collection
- Until the Light Takes Us
- Adventureland
- Bedtime Stories
- Bolt
- A Bug's Life
- The Chronicles of Narnia: Prince Caspian
- The Chronicles of Narnia: The Lion, The Witch and The Wardrobe
- Confessions of a Shopaholic
- G-Force
- Hannah Montana: The Movie
- Hero
- High School Musical 3: Senior Year
- The Jonas Brothers: The 3D Concert Experience
- Monsters, Inc.
- The Proposal
- Race to Witch Mountain
- Tim Burton's The Nightmare Before Christmas
- Tinker Bell
- Get Him to the Greek (Best Buy – GHTTG/Forgetting Sarah Marshall Double Pack)
- Iron Man 2 (Target – Numbered MetalPak Case)
- Legendary (Best Buy – Until December 28)
- Superman/Batman: Apocalypse (Amazon.com – Lithograph)
- Superman/Batman: Apocalypse (Best Buy – Superman Figurine Pack-in)
- Superman/Batman: Apocalypse (Target – Bonus DVD)
- Bébé(s) [Babies] (Former Target Exclusive)
